aboutsummaryrefslogtreecommitdiff
path: root/engines/agos/agos.h
diff options
context:
space:
mode:
authorTravis Howell2007-06-04 14:25:02 +0000
committerTravis Howell2007-06-04 14:25:02 +0000
commit64413f9cc8492a3f278575b21927b5ee8ee40ba1 (patch)
treea3eae07b4e5bb1f86cda6fa5d5f6e2d768c8a333 /engines/agos/agos.h
parent6dd52b592e9e9bf09fa558132b16ca25c8fa0b1c (diff)
downloadscummvm-rg350-64413f9cc8492a3f278575b21927b5ee8ee40ba1.tar.gz
scummvm-rg350-64413f9cc8492a3f278575b21927b5ee8ee40ba1.tar.bz2
scummvm-rg350-64413f9cc8492a3f278575b21927b5ee8ee40ba1.zip
Only call MIDI code, in games which use MIDI based music.
svn-id: r27080
Diffstat (limited to 'engines/agos/agos.h')
-rw-r--r--engines/agos/agos.h10
1 files changed, 5 insertions, 5 deletions
diff --git a/engines/agos/agos.h b/engines/agos/agos.h
index e40b1b10a5..e4b97e1425 100644
--- a/engines/agos/agos.h
+++ b/engines/agos/agos.h
@@ -1186,8 +1186,10 @@ protected:
virtual void windowNewLine(WindowBlock *window);
void windowDrawChar(WindowBlock *window, uint x, uint y, byte chr);
- virtual void loadMusic(uint music);
- void loadModule(uint music);
+ void loadMusic(uint track);
+ void playModule(uint music);
+ virtual void playMusic(uint16 track, uint16 track);
+ void stopMusic();
void checkTimerCallback();
void delay(uint delay);
@@ -1478,7 +1480,7 @@ protected:
virtual void userGame(bool load);
virtual int userGameGetKey(bool *b, char *buf, uint maxChar);
- virtual void loadMusic(uint music);
+ virtual void playMusic(uint16 music, uint16 track);
virtual void vcStopAnimation(uint zone, uint sprite);
};
@@ -1521,8 +1523,6 @@ protected:
virtual uint setupIconHitArea(WindowBlock *window, uint num, uint x, uint y, Item *item_ptr);
virtual void playSpeech(uint speech_id, uint vga_sprite_id);
-
- virtual void loadMusic(uint music);
};
class AGOSEngine_Feeble : public AGOSEngine_Simon2 {